Top 5 Miner Games on Android in New Zealand: Q3 2021 Performance

Throughout the third quarter of 2021, the top 5 miner games on the Android platform in New Zealand exhibited varied performance trends in terms of we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a closer look at how each game fared during this period.

Coal Mining Inc. from Lion Studios saw its weekly revenue grow significantly, peaking at approximately $187 in the final week of August. Weekly downloads initially surged to over 3K in the week of August 23 before gradually declining to 473 by the end of September. The game also experienced a peak in weekly active users at about 4K in late August, followed by a steady decline to 1.9K by the end of the quarter.

Idle Miner Tycoon: Gold & Cash from Kolibri Games maintained a relatively stable weekly revenue, with a peak of around $982 in mid-July. Weekly downloads showed an upward trend, reaching a high of 1.2K in the week of September 20. Weekly active users also increased, peaking at approximately 7.5K in mid-September before slightly decreasing to 7.4K by the end of the quarter.

Stone Miner by ZPLAY Games, which was released in early September, showed promising growth. Weekly revenue rose to about $73 by mid-September. Downloads initially spiked to over 2K in the first week of September but tapered off to 593 by the end of the month. Active users saw a similar trend, peaking at around 2.5K in mid-September before declining to 1.2K by the end of the quarter.

Gold & Goblins: Idle Merger from AppQuantum experienced significant fluctuations in weekly revenue, peaking at approximately $1.1K in the week of August 23. Downloads saw a high of 932 in mid-August, followed by a decline to 319 by the end of September. Active users reached a peak of around 2.4K in mid-August and then stabilized to around 1.5K by the end of the quarter.

Finally, Mine Rescue: Gold Mining Games from Carry1st saw modest weekly revenue growth, peaking at about $48 in mid-August. Downloads were relatively stable, peaking at 398 in early July and maintaining around 300 towards the end of September. Active users showed consistent growth, peaking at approximately 822 in mid-September before slightly decreasing to 768 by the end of the quarter.
